Only question is, where are you going to watch the game? From sports bars to hotel hot spots, here are some of our top picks for Super Bowl Sunday escapades—that is, if you want to leave your couch.

Everson Royce Bar in DTLA’s Arts District boasts both an outdoor and indoor scene, enough televisions to half-watch the game, and a menu filled with dishes you’ll happily munch on all night long.

For those eager for some beachside action, head to Big Dean’s Oceanfront Cafe. Boasting a large back area with numerous televisions and plenty of beer, Big Dean’s offers up a special spot for the big game.

The Greyhound may or may not have a particular team allegiance, but that’s what makes it so perfect for the one and only Super Bowl game. With a stunning number of beers on tap and crowd eager to cheer throughout the game, The Greyhound is a favorite for an unforgettable day.

Block Party, nestled in Highland Park, will be projecting the game in HD—a perfect element to supplement their vegan fare.

And then, of course, there is the Hollywood Roosevelt. Perfect for both the sports lover and foodie, head to 25 Degrees, dip in the pool at the Tropicana Pool & Cafe, or check out Public Kitchen & Bar for great ambiance and an even better meal.
